

/* Start:/local/templates/skisport/css/profile.css?15005408971316*/
.profile-box {position: relative; display: block;  padding-bottom: 20px;}
.profile-avatar-grid, .profile-content-grid {display:inline;float:left;position:relative;margin:0 auto;}
.profile-grid {width: 530px}
.profile-avatar-grid {width: 150px}
.profile-content-grid {width: 380px}
.profile-avatar-img {margin: 3px 0px 15px 3px;}
.profile-avatar-content {margin: 0px 5px 0px 5px;}
.profile-content-row, .profile-content-caption-wrap, .profile-content-data-wrap, .profile-content-space, .profile-hist-caption-wrap, .profile-hist-data-wrap {display:inline;float:left;position:relative;margin:0 auto;}
.profile-content-row {width:100%; margin-top: 3px; margin-bottom: 5px;}
.profile-content-title {text-align: left; padding: 5px 5px 15px 5px; font-size: 16px; font-weight: bold; color: #ccccc;}
.profile-content-caption-wrap {width:40%;}
.profile-content-data-wrap {width:60%;}
.profile-content-space {width: 100%; margin-bottom: 15px;}
.profile-hist-caption-wrap {width:25%;}
.profile-hist-data-wrap {width:75%;}
.errortext {color:red;}
#edit-profile .description {margin-top:3px;}
#edit-profile .field-nick .href {margin-left:3px; float:none;}
#dialoguser input{box-sizing: border-box; width: 100%;}
.profile-box .descr-msg{padding: 5px; background-color: #ffffdd; border: 1px solid #ccc; text-align: left !important;}
/* End */
/* /local/templates/skisport/css/profile.css?15005408971316 */
